Why election calculators matter
Election coverage often focuses on percentages because they are easy to compare, but vote counts are what campaigns and analysts ultimately care about. If turnout rises, a candidate may gain votes even if their percentage stays stable. If turnout falls, a narrow lead in percentages may translate into fewer raw votes than expected. A federal election calculator solves this by connecting three essential pieces of the puzzle:
- Eligible voter universe: the size of the electorate you are analyzing.
- Turnout rate: the share of eligible voters you expect to cast ballots.
- Candidate support: how those ballots are distributed among major and minor candidates.
Once those three elements are linked, you can answer strategic questions much more clearly. How many votes does a candidate need to gain? How much would a one-point turnout increase matter? What happens if minor-party support shrinks late in the race? These are practical questions, and they are exactly what a well-built federal election calculator should help illuminate.
How this calculator works
The calculator above uses a straightforward projection model. First, it multiplies the number of eligible voters by the expected turnout rate to estimate total ballots cast. Then it allocates those ballots across Candidate A, Candidate B, and other candidates based on the shares you entered. If your percentages do not add up to 100%, the calculator treats the remaining portion as undecided and distributes it according to your selected bias setting. That makes it useful for early-stage race modeling when voter preferences are not fully settled.
For example, if you estimate 240 million eligible voters and 66.8% turnout, the projected ballot total is about 160.32 million. If Candidate A is projected at 48.5%, Candidate B at 46.0%, and other candidates at 5.5%, the model turns those percentages into raw vote estimates. It then computes the winner and margin. Because the result is anchored in total ballots cast, you can immediately see the practical implications of small shifts in support or participation.
Important limitation: this calculator models the popular-vote environment for a federal race, not the full legal mechanics of every contest. In a presidential election, for example, the Electoral College determines the official winner, while House and Senate outcomes are decided by state or district-level votes. This tool is best used for planning, benchmarking, and scenario analysis.
Core federal election benchmarks
To interpret any projection properly, it helps to anchor your estimates in known election facts. The United States conducts several major federal elections under different structures. Presidential elections occur every four years. The U.S. House of Representatives has 435 voting seats, all contested every two years. The U.S. Senate has 100 seats, with roughly one-third up for election every two years. These institutional facts shape both turnout expectations and media coverage.
| Federal election fact | Current statistic | Why it matters in forecasting |
|---|---|---|
| Electoral College total | 538 electoral votes | Presidential winners need a majority of electoral votes, not merely the national popular vote. |
| U.S. House seats | 435 seats | All House races are contested every two years, making turnout patterns especially important in midterms. |
| U.S. Senate seats | 100 seats | Senate control may hinge on a small set of statewide races with different turnout dynamics from national averages. |
| Voting representation in the House | Apportioned by population after the census | State population changes alter campaign resource priorities over time. |
These figures are not guesses. They are foundational parts of federal election administration and can be confirmed through official government sources such as the National Archives and the U.S. House of Representatives. Knowing this structure helps you avoid common mistakes, especially when comparing a national turnout estimate with a state-based presidential outcome.
Real turnout statistics that improve your assumptions
One of the biggest advantages of using an election calculator is that it forces you to be explicit about turnout. That matters because turnout can change dramatically from cycle to cycle. If you use unrealistic turnout assumptions, even a mathematically perfect calculator will produce misleading conclusions. A better approach is to start with trusted historical benchmarks and then adjust for the specific race environment.
| Election year | Type | Reported turnout benchmark | Practical takeaway |
|---|---|---|---|
| 2020 | Presidential | About 66.8% of the citizen voting-age population | Very high turnout by modern standards, useful as an upper benchmark for strong-engagement scenarios. |
| 2022 | Midterm | Roughly 46.8% of the citizen voting-age population | A useful baseline for modeling lower-participation federal contests outside presidential years. |
| 2018 | Midterm | About 53.4% of the citizen voting-age population | Shows that highly energized midterms can exceed typical off-year expectations. |
These turnout benchmarks are widely cited in election analysis and can be explored through official and research-based resources including the U.S. Census Bureau voting and registration data. The practical lesson is simple: turnout is not static. A presidential year with exceptional mobilization can produce a very different result from a lower-intensity midterm even if candidate preferences remain relatively close.
How to build a better projection
If you want more realistic outputs from an ABC federal election calculator, start by defining your electorate carefully. National-level analyses may use an estimate of all eligible voters. Statewide or district-level analyses should use only the eligible voters in the geography you are studying. Once you have the base electorate, choose a turnout assumption grounded in history, current enthusiasm, registration trends, and the competitiveness of the race.
- Set the electorate size. Use a reasonable estimate of eligible voters in the jurisdiction or segment.
- Choose a turnout scenario. Build at least three cases: low, baseline, and high turnout.
- Assign vote shares. Use polling averages, trend lines, or issue-based assumptions.
- Test undecided allocation. Late-breaking undecided voters can move a close race.
- Review margin in both percentages and raw votes. This is where strategic meaning becomes clear.
This process helps avoid a common error in election analysis: treating percentage movement as if it always carries the same real-world effect. A one-point gain in a 150 million vote environment is far larger in raw terms than a one-point gain in a 20 million vote environment. Campaigns know this instinctively. A calculator makes that relationship visible.
What the results actually tell you
When the calculator returns a winner, it is not predicting the future with certainty. It is summarizing the outcome implied by your assumptions. That distinction matters. If Candidate A leads by two points under your baseline model, that does not mean Candidate A is guaranteed to win. It means that given your turnout estimate, support inputs, and undecided allocation, Candidate A has the advantage in that scenario. Change the turnout by two points, shift minor-party support, or alter undecided behavior and the result may change.
That is why sophisticated users rarely run just one scenario. They run a range. A low-turnout environment may favor one coalition. A high-turnout environment may favor another. A calculator is most valuable when used comparatively. Instead of asking, “Who wins?” ask, “Under what assumptions does each side win?” That is the analytical mindset professionals use.
Common mistakes to avoid
- Ignoring geography: Presidential outcomes are shaped by states and electoral votes, not only the national popular vote.
- Assuming percentages add themselves: If support shares do not total 100%, you need a transparent undecided rule.
- Using unrealistic turnout: A number that feels plausible may still be inconsistent with historical data.
- Overlooking minor candidates: Even a small third-party share can change the margin in a close race.
- Reading one scenario as a forecast: Scenario tools are strongest when used in sets, not in isolation.

Best practices for scenario planning
If you want to get the most from this tool, save multiple runs and label them clearly. A helpful method is to create at least three baseline scenarios:
- Conservative turnout case: lower participation and slightly stronger performance among habitual voters.
- Base case: your most realistic turnout and support assumptions.
- High-engagement case: elevated turnout with a different mix of occasional and new voters.
Comparing these scenarios gives you a more resilient understanding of the race. If the same candidate wins across all three, the environment may be relatively stable. If the winner flips depending on turnout, then mobilization is likely the defining variable. That kind of insight is much more useful than a single static percentage.
